( VEDIC MATHS
In class 9th ,We have studied some simple methods of calculating mathematical operations . Swami
Bharti Krishna Tirtha (1884-1960), researcher of those unique methods has done innovative work by com-
posing ‘ Vedic Maths ‘ named grantha. He has given 16 formulas and 13 sub formulas with their description
and Attribute and uses. In this grantha, an absolutely new approach is presented.
‘We will learn some new methods of Vedic maths in class 10th which can be used for fast calculation
and which is further useful in terms of competition exams.

Subtraction-
‘We will learn subtraction by using Ekadhikena purvena Sutra ( We will learn to subtract the number
by Ekadhika symbol (.) .For this we need Param Mita digits will be needed) Let us know about Param Mitra
iis,
Param Mitra digit as (digit sum)- Sum of 2 digits equals to 10 are the Param mitra digits of each
other,ear
Cowal! Vedic Maths
Like 9 is Param Mitra of | and 1 is Par mitra of 9
8 is Param mitra of 2
7 is Param mitra of 3
6 is Param mitra of 4
5 is Param mitra of 5
(These are complementary numbers we see 6 is complement of 4 for getting 10)
Formula - Subtracting by using Ekadikhena Purvena -
The symbol Dot (+) is used as Ekadhik Symbol. This symbol is used when the number below is greater
and the upper number is small. Ekadhik of left number is done.

(3) Nikhilam Method : This method is used when the numbers are close to base and sub base.
Base— 10, 100 ,1000 are called base.
Subbase - 20, 30, ..... 200,300..... ete are called
Deviation from base or subbase : The number more or less to base or subbase is called the devia
tion from the base or subbase. If the number is more then the deviation is positive and ifit is less, then the
deviation is negative,
